8 am Old School Week of 6/8 – 6/12

Studio wizard Jack Nitzsche

Studio wizard Jack Nitzsche

6/8: LA singer songwriter guru of the country rock era J. D. Souther does “Banging My Head Against the Moon.”
6/9: From 1983 Big Daddy does Rick James in the style of the Everly Bros. Super Freak!
6/10: The Texas band everybody thought was from from San Francisco in the Summer of Love, Fever Tree, and the ultra-obscure “I Can Bang Your Drum.”
6/11: From the Jack Nitzche archives, LA’s answer to Chubby Checker, Round Robin, and “Kick That Little Foot Sally Ann.”
6/12: Roy Head from San Marcos TX gets down in ’67 with “Almost Tough Enough.” Don’t have a video of that one, but check out Roy’d moves on Treat Her Right.  Become hysterical, this is great. Could be why his songs were only a minute and a half…
